Hot Fudgey Brownie Bread

A decadent chocolate bread with a rich, fudgy texture, topped with warm hot fudge sauce,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 55 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Course Baking,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 12 slices
Calories 300 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 box Brownie Mix
  • 24 ounces Hot Fudge Sauce Divided, with some reserved for topping
  • 1/3 cup Canola Oil
  • 3 pieces Eggs Preferably at room temperature

For Topping

  • 12 ounces Additional Hot Fudge Sauce For drizzling on top

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Lightly spray a loaf pan with nonstick spray.
  • In a large mixing bowl, combine brownie mix, 12 ounces of hot fudge sauce, canola oil, and eggs. Stir until well combined but do not over-mix.

Baking

  •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and shake to settle.
  • Bake for 50 to 55 minutes. Use a toothpick to test for doneness; it should come out with a few moist crumbs.
  • If the toothpick comes out wet, bake for an additional 5 to 10 minutes.
  • Allow the loaf to cool completely in the pan before transferring it to a wire rack.

Finishing Touch

  • Heat the remaining hot fudge sauce and drizzle it over the cooled loaf.
  • Allow the fudge to harden slightly before slicing.
  • Slice and serve your Hot Fudgey Brownie Bread.

Notes

For best results, use room temperature ingredients and avoid overbaking. Also, consider adding nuts or chocolate chips for variation.
